About Idle Sleep

Idle Sleep is an online mattress company that offers a wide range of mattress styles and bed accessories. Idle’s mattresses come in hybrid, eco-latex or pure-gel memory foam materials. Many of the mattresses also include two free pillows along with the company’s latest promotional discount. The company offers free shipping, free returns and a lifetime warranty. The company includes an 18-month risk-free mattress trial.

How do Idle mattresses work?

After browsing the selection of Idle mattresses on the company’s website, you can purchase the one that best suits your needs and have the company ship it to your home for free. From there, you have 18 months to decide if the mattress is right for you. Send it back at any point within the 18-month timeframe to receive a full refund.

Idle Sleep mattresses include Rapid Response technology and Cooling Buoyancy and are made from CertiPUR-US-certified foams. Customers can use Idle Sleep’s firmness scale to identify which mattresses are ideal for their preferred sleeping position.

The company also sells mattress accessories, including foundation bases, adjustable bases and mattress protectors.

Idle mattress cost

The cost of Idle mattresses ranges from $449 for a twin-size Idle Gel Foam mattress to $2,498 for the All Natural Latex Idle mattress.

The price for queen-size mattresses are:

  • Idle Gel Foam: $749
  • Idle Gel Push: $1,249
  • Idle Hybrid: $1,420
  • Idle Natural Latex: $2,141

Customers do not pay for shipping or returns. Bed accessories, such as the adjustable base that ranges from $449 to $898, are also available. Idle Sleep offers multiple flexible financing options using SatisFi from Synchrony. The company also regularly runs promotions for 0% APR for 60 months or a similar value.

Idle Sleep FAQ

Who owns Idle Sleep?

Idle Sleep is owned by parent company Idle Group LLC. This company also owns brands such as Mend Sleep and Haven.

Does Idle Sleep offer hybrid mattresses?

Yes, Idle Sleep sells hybrid mattresses that have supportive coils and foam. The Idle Sleep Hybrid mattress is a best seller, and the company states it provides 400% more support than regular memory foam.

Are Idle Sleep mattresses good for side sleepers?

Yes, the Idle Sleep Hybrid mattresses are good for side sleepers because the materials relieve pressure placed on joints in that position. Use Idle Sleep’s firmness scale to determine which specific mattresses are preferred for side sleepers.

What are Idle Sleep mattresses made of?

Idle Sleep mattresses are made of either coils and foam (hybrid), gel foam, gel plush or natural latex. All mattresses are made with CertiPUR-US-certified foams.

Where are Idle Sleep mattresses made?

Idle Sleep mattresses are made in and shipped from Illinois and South Carolina.
